Full Text of Letter: Zimpapers journalists in Bulawayo declare incapacitation

“We the undersigned and being reporters in Sunday News, Chronicle, uMthunywa and B-Metro write to you to raise issues that affect our daily operations in the newsrooms as well as our grave welfare issues. On our job execution, the situation is becoming gravely with each passing day as the few of us are expected to perform duties of a fully and well staffed newsroom. One reporter is expected to do three print stories, three online stories and videos on a daily basis.

Prof Moyo’s Zimpapers lawsuit crumbles

Former Higher and Tertiary Education, Science and Technology Development Minister Professor Jonathan Moyo’s $9 million defamation lawsuit against Zimbabwe Newspapers (1980) and its journalists crumbled on Thursday after the High Court dismissed it with costs.

Moyo sues Zimpapers for $9m

By Tarisai Machakaire Higher Education minister Jonathan Moyo is suing Zimbabwe Newspapers Group (Zimpapers), which is majority-owned by the government, for $9 million, after newspapers under the stable allegedly maligned the minister through false and defamatory articles, according to a court filing.
